Lift Admin OfficerJob Description Summary
The Lift Admin Assistant provides administrative support for lift maintenance operations, ensuring accurate record-keeping, timely issuance of work orders, and coordination with lift contractors and internal teams. This role involves managing documentation, scheduling, and assisting in budget coordination to maintain smooth lift service operations.Job Description
About the job:
Perform clerical duties, such as entering data and maintaining all records.Endorsement of job sheets and issuing of work orders through the Town Council's VCP system.Calling upon different lift companies for meetings in the event where there have been to manycomplains/breakdowns or at the request of the manager.To coordinate with NSTC Finance Team on lift works budget.Other general administrative scope to be consistent with admin role in town council.About you:
Minimum GCE ‘O’ Level or Diploma in Business Administration or related field.Prior experience in administrative or clerical work preferred.Proficient in Microsoft Office applications and comfortable with data entry systems.Strong organizational skills with attention to detail.Good communication and coordination abilities.Ability to work independently and handle mult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ment.Why join Cushman & Wakefield?
